FAQs (Frequently Asked Questions)

What is the minimum SAT score required to apply for architecture? 
The most important factor, the high school grade-point average (GPA), accounts for approximately two-thirds of the admission decision. The remaining one-third of the decision is based on other factors, which may include standardized critical reading and math test scores, class rank, personal statement, and activities list.

The average SAT score for students admitted for Fall 2007 was 1258 and for Fall 2006 it was 1261.

Is a portfolio required for a freshman when applying? 
Generally no, but if an applicant does not meet the criteria set by the Admissions Office, you may be offered a special talent letter.  This is another way that the Admissions Office will permit a student to apply to the architecture program.  At that time, the letter from Admissions Office will state that the student will need to submit a portfolio for the committee to review.  Once the committee reviews the portfolio, they will make their recommendation to the Admissions Office.

What is the length of time to complete the undergraduate program? 
Five years for the B.Arch. degree with a total of 162 credits completed for students entering the program beginning fall semester 2005. Students entering prior to this date are required to complete 165 credits. Four years for the B.S. degree with a total of 135 credits completed.

Is there a semester abroad program? 
There is a mandatory semester in Rome, Italy, during the fourth-year, which reinforces the cultural and social components emphasized in the studio.  Design, theory and analysis courses are taught by Penn State's department of architecture faculty with the assistance of Roman architects and local professors.

I have taken some architecture courses at another institution.  Will these credits count towards any of the arch requirements? 
The student will need to supply a copy of the syllabus to the department.  The syllabus will be reviewed by the students’ advisor to determine if they are equivalent to any of our courses. If they are equivalent, the student will need to complete a petition in order for the credits to be applied to the requirement. A petition form can be picked up in the architecture department office.

What is the length of time for the graduate program?
A graduate student may be able to complete the requirements for the M.Arch. in one year.  Those students who are awarded an assistantship will require more than two semesters and a summer to complete the requirements.

Is the M.Arch degree a professional degree?
No. It is a post-professional degree for students who have already completed a professional degree from a five-year program accredited by the National Architectural Accrediting Board (NAAB) or its equivalent.
